如何查看Java程序占用CPU高

流程图

flowchart TD
    A[启动JVisualVM] --> B[选择需要监视的Java进程]
    B --> C[查看CPU占用情况]

步骤表格

步骤 操作
1 启动JVisualVM
2 选择需要监视的Java进程
3 查看CPU占用情况

操作步骤说明

  1. 启动JVisualVM

    • 打开终端或命令提示符窗口,输入以下命令启动JVisualVM:
    jvisualvm
    
    • JVisualVM是Java自带的监控和性能分析工具,可以用于监视Java程序的运行状态。
  2. 选择需要监视的Java进程

    • 在JVisualVM界面的左侧面板中,可以看到运行中的Java进程列表。
    • 选择你想要监视的Java进程,双击打开该进程的监控页面。
  3. 查看CPU占用情况

    • 在Java进程的监控页面中,可以看到该Java程序的CPU占用情况。
    • 通常会显示CPU占用率的实时曲线图,帮助你轻松监视Java程序的性能。

通过以上步骤,你可以轻松查看Java程序的CPU占用情况,帮助你定位程序性能问题并进行优化。

希望以上内容能帮助你更好地理解和解决这个问题,加油!如果有任何疑问或者需要进一步帮助,都可以随时向我咨询。祝你学习进步!